PostgreSQL
 sql >> डेटाबेस >  >> RDS >> PostgreSQL

PostgreSQL 8.4 में मौजूदा *.sql फ़ाइलों को कैसे आयात करें?

कमांड लाइन से:

psql -f 1.sql
psql -f 2.sql

psql . से संकेत:

\i 1.sql
\i 2.sql

ध्यान दें कि आपको फ़ाइलों को एक विशिष्ट क्रम में आयात करने की आवश्यकता हो सकती है (उदाहरण के लिए:डेटा हेरफेर से पहले डेटा परिभाषा)। अगर आपके पास bash है शेल (GNU/Linux, Mac OS X, Cygwin) और फ़ाइलें वर्णानुक्रम में आयात की जा सकती हैं , आप इस कमांड का उपयोग कर सकते हैं:

for f in *.sql ; do psql -f $f ; done

यहाँ psql का दस्तावेज़ीकरण है आवेदन (धन्यवाद, फ्रैंक):http://www.postgresql.org/docs/current/static/app-psql.html



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. PostgreSQL गैपलेस सीक्वेंस

  2. PostgreSQL क्वेरी में पंक्ति संख्या कैसे दिखाएं?

  3. दो तिथियों के बीच दिनों/महीनों/वर्षों (दिनांक) का अंतर कैसे प्राप्त करें?

  4. PostgreSQL में पिछले 24 घंटों के रिकॉर्ड का चयन कैसे करें

  5. क्वेरी में एक कॉलम को कई कॉलमों के साथ एकत्रित करें